    It has been almost 4 months since I shaved with Quattro. Today, unexpectedly, I bought quattro refills that weren't dull. My previous experience with Quattro refills was not good as those were dull and tore my face open. I have to say that it was a great shave. The precision trimmer seemed to perform much better than Gillette's. Half of my first pass and the whole second pass was done by using precision trimmer alone :) . The comfort coating felt nicer than Mach-III but not vs. Proglide. I will keep shaving with this cartridge for couple of days to figure out the exact mileage I can get with one quattro cartridge.
